Output 50243388eeba8c2b96c6feb6ece8298685545e2e7d6d41951c41c2a22b1e40f1:5

value
2353517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4b400c6d045070440b905022a7b621af2c659ea OP_EQUAL
address
3NYHd7Q5ux8sUJtXHQEVsyGTW3Ssv1mizx
transaction
50243388eeba8c2b96c6feb6ece8298685545e2e7d6d41951c41c2a22b1e40f1
confirmations
281470
spent
true